Technical Field
[0001] This utility model relates to the field of bridge engineering construction technology, and in particular to a side formwork support device for an extra-large No. 0 block of a bridge. Background Technology
[0002] During the segmental construction of the main girder of the bridge, each segment is called a "block". Among them, block 0, as the first block to be poured in the main girder, is located at the pier and is the starting point for the subsequent segmental construction of the main girder. Therefore, its construction is one of the key links in the segmental construction of the main girder of the bridge.
[0003] As the scale of bridges increases, especially for the No. 0 block of ultra-large bridges, the construction difficulty also increases significantly. One key issue is that the huge amount of concrete poured will exert a significant squeezing effect on the side formwork of the No. 0 block, which can easily lead to deformation of the side formwork and even the risk of it being crushed by the concrete.
[0004] To address this issue, existing methods for limiting the side formwork of block 0 mainly involve tensioning steel wire ropes or steel bundles on the inner side of the corresponding side formwork. However, this method is cumbersome to implement and only provides effective limiting for localized positions of the tensioning ropes on the side formwork.
[0005] For extra-large No. 0 blocks, the larger volume of concrete poured results in more severe compression of the side formwork, making displacement issues more prominent. Therefore, the conventional method of tensioning ropes inside the side formwork is insufficient to effectively address the limitation problem of the side formwork for extra-large No. 0 blocks. Utility Model Content
[0006] To address the aforementioned issues, this utility model aims to propose a side template support device for an extra-large No. 0 block of a bridge. It uses an L-shaped support mechanism in conjunction with an adjustment mechanism for adaptive adjustment. When the adjustment is in place, the side template of the No. 0 block is fixed by anchoring the L-shaped support mechanism.
[0007] To achieve the above objectives, the technical solution of this utility model is implemented as follows:
[0008] A support device for the side formwork of a large bridge block 0 includes at least one L-shaped support mechanism and an adjustment mechanism. The long end of the L-shaped support mechanism is installed on the side formwork of the block 0 through the adjustment mechanism. When the position of the L-shaped support mechanism is adjusted to the correct position through the adjustment mechanism, the L-shaped support mechanism is anchored to the ground to form a limiting support for the side formwork of the block 0.
[0009] Furthermore, the L-shaped support mechanism is composed of several square components, which are formed by welding several perforated angle steels. The square components have several vertical and horizontal reserved holes. The several square components are spliced together to form the L-shaped support mechanism by installing tapered bolts through the vertical reserved holes and tie bolts through the horizontal reserved holes.
[0010] Furthermore, one end of the tapered bolt and both ends of the tie bolt are fixed and limited by washers and bolt caps.
[0011] Furthermore, the adjustment mechanism includes an H-beam, a slide groove, and a slider. The slide groove is fixed to the L-shaped support mechanism by the tie bolts. The slider is installed in the slide groove, and the distance is adjusted by the slider. One side of the H-beam is assembled with the slider, and the other side is fixed to the side template of block 0 with bolts.
[0012] Furthermore, one side of the H-beam is fixed to the side mold by bolts.
[0013] Furthermore, the slide is placed vertically on one side of the long end of the L-shaped support mechanism and fixed by tie bolts. The slider includes a horizontal bayonet and a vertical bayonet. The horizontal bayonet is matched with the other side of the H-beam and the vertical bayonet is matched with the slide.
[0014] Beneficial Effects: This invention allows for adjustment of the L-shaped support mechanism's position on the side formwork of block 0 via an adjustment mechanism. Once adjusted to the correct position, anchoring can be performed. When concrete is poured into the block formwork, this device effectively resists the compressive force of the concrete on the side formwork of the main beam, ensuring the safety of the side formwork. This device is simple in structure, easy to operate, effective, low in cost, and highly safe, and has broad application prospects in pouring concrete for bridge main beams. [0021] Example 1
[0022] See Figure 1-4 A support device for the side template of a large bridge block 0 includes at least one L-shaped support mechanism and an adjustment mechanism. The long end of the L-shaped support mechanism is installed on the side template 4 of the block 0 through the adjustment mechanism. When the position of the L-shaped support mechanism is adjusted to the correct position through the adjustment mechanism, the L-shaped support mechanism is anchored to the ground to form a limiting support for the side template 4 of the block 0.
[0023] This embodiment allows for adjustment of the L-shaped support mechanism's position on the side formwork of block 0 via an adjustment mechanism. Once adjusted to the correct position, anchoring can be performed. When concrete is poured into the formwork of block 0, this device effectively resists the compressive force of the concrete on the side formwork of the main beam, ensuring the safety of the side formwork. This device is simple in structure, easy to operate, effective, low in cost, and highly safe, and has broad application prospects in pouring concrete for bridge main beams.
[0024] In a specific example, the L-shaped support mechanism is composed of several square components 1 spliced together. The square components 1 are several perforated angle steels welded together. The square components 1 are provided with several vertical reserved holes and horizontal reserved holes. The several square components 1 are spliced together to form the L-shaped support mechanism by installing tapered bolts 8 through the vertical reserved holes and tie bolts 9 through the horizontal reserved holes.
[0025] The L-shaped support mechanism of this embodiment is formed by welding and splicing several perforated angle steels with tapered bolts and tie bolts. The splicing cost is low and the structural strength is high. The tapered bolts of this embodiment can pass through the vertical reserved holes of the cube component in the vertical direction and finally be anchored in the ground, thereby realizing the final support and fixation limit of the L-shaped support mechanism.
[0026] In a specific example, one end of the tapered bolt 8 and both ends of the tie bolt 9 are fixed and limited by the washer 3 and the bolt cap 2.
[0027] This embodiment improves the stability of the fixed installation of tapered bolts and tie bolts by using shims and bolt caps.
[0028] In a specific example, the adjustment mechanism includes an H-beam 5, a slide 7, and a slider 6. The slide 7 is fixed to the L-shaped support mechanism by the tie bolts 9. The slider 6 is installed in the slide 7 and the distance is adjusted by the slider 6. One side of the H-beam 5 is assembled with the slider 6, and the other side is fixed to the side template 4 of block 0 with bolts.
[0029] In this embodiment, the distance adjustment of the L-shaped support mechanism is achieved through the cooperation of the slider and the groove.
[0030] In a specific example, one side of the H-beam 5 is fixed to the side mold 4 by bolts.
[0031] In a specific example, the slide 7 is placed vertically on one side of the long end of the L-shaped support mechanism and fixed by the tie bolt 9. The slider 6 includes a horizontal bayonet and a vertical bayonet. The horizontal bayonet is matched with the other side of the H-beam 5 and the vertical bayonet is matched with the slide 7.
[0032] This embodiment enables the horizontal displacement adjustment and vertical position adjustment of the L-shaped support mechanism through the horizontal and vertical locking slots of the slider, thereby improving the adaptability of the L-shaped support mechanism.
